It happened at the Queensbridge Houses at 21-01 12th Street in Long Island City.
The newborn was found inside her apartment with the family's German shepherd just after 6:30 a.m.
The girl's mother told detectives the baby was sleeping between family members when the dog climbed into the bed and bit the girl's face.
The baby was pronounced dead at the scene.
Neighbors say the baby's mother was visiting her mom at the apartment and wasn't home at the time of the incident.
They also said two big dogs, including a pit bull, were inside the apartment. Neighbors say they have made numerous complaints against the residents and say untrained dogs are a growing safety concern in a community filled with children.
Councilmember Julie Won released a statement about the child's death and said the dog was removed from the building.
Few other details were released.
